Output c3a14328287e38a685c12268e25ccd0c8ed65b3ec4c8798c24006cafcf523995:101

value
280669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6d22f8497403cbaea5140b70fa34f661f0527c5 OP_EQUAL
address
3NjV8cmKNiT9WzcdtQedSWk1rMvEvrkYuv
transaction
c3a14328287e38a685c12268e25ccd0c8ed65b3ec4c8798c24006cafcf523995
confirmations
170594
spent
true